数据库原理及其应用_第1页
数据库原理及其应用_第2页
数据库原理及其应用_第3页
数据库原理及其应用_第4页
数据库原理及其应用_第5页
已阅读5页,还剩8页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、 2011(11)学期数据库原理及及应用课程程授课指南课程名称:数据据库原理及应应用使用教材:数数据库系统概概论第四版版 王珊等,高高等教育出版版社专业: 年级: 班级:1,2,3授课教师: 撰写人: 一、课程教学目目标数据库系统原原理及应用是是数据管理的的最新技术,是是计算机科学学的重要分支支,它为计算算机专业、管管理专业等众众多学科提供供利用计算机机技术进行数数据管理的基基本理论知识识,是计算机机专业、管理理专业等学科科的专业必修修课。本课程主要介绍绍数据库的基基本理论和应应用方法。本本课程的任务务是通过各个个教学环节,运运用各种教学学手段和方法法,使学生在在掌握数据模模型、数据库库管理系

2、统、数数据库语言及及数据库设计计理论等基本本理论知识的的基础上,逐逐步具有开发发和设计数据据库的能力,为为进一步开发发和设计大型型信息系统打打下坚实基础础。二、主要讲述内内容及知识体体系组成1、理论教学大大纲内容:第一章 绪论(一)课程内容容1、数据库系统统概述 2 、数据模型型 3 、数据库系系统结构 4 、数据库管管理系统 5 、据库技术术的研究领域域 (二)学习目的的和要求本章阐述了数据据库的基本概概念,介绍了了数据库管理理技术的进展展情况、数据据库技术产生生和发展的背背景、数据库库系统的组成成以及数据库库技术的主要要研究领域。学习本章的重点点在于将注意意力放在基本本概念和基本本知识的把

3、握握方面,从而而为以后的学学习打好扎实实的基础。第二章 关系数数据库 (一)课程内容容1 、关系模型型 2 、关系数据据结构 3 、关系的完完整性 4、 关系代数数 (二)学习目的的和要求1、需要了解的的:产系统数数据库理论产产生和发展的的过程,关系系数据库产品品的发展沿革革;关系演算算的概念;2、需要牢固掌掌握的:关系系模型的三个个组成部分及及各部分所包包括的主要内内容;牢固关关系数据结构构及其形化定定义;关系的的三类完整性性约束的概念念。3、需要举一反反三的:关系系代数;关系系代数中的各各种运算、元元组关系演算算语言PLPHA及域关系演演算语言QBE等,能够使使用这些语言言完成各种数数据操

4、纵。4、难点:本章章的难点在于于关系代数。由由于关系代数数较为抽象,因因此在学习的的过程中一定定要结合具体体的实例进行行学习。同时时,要注意把把握由具体语语言到抽象语语言的原则,即即通过对具体体语言如ALPHA和QBE的学习过渡渡到对抽象的的关系演算的的把握。第三章 关系数数据库标准语语言SQL (一)课程内容容1、 SQL概概述 2 、数据定义义 3 、查询 4 、数据更新新 5、 视图 6、数据控制 (二)学习目的的和要求需要了解的:SSQL语言发展的的过程,从而而进一步了解解关系数据库库技术和RDBMS产品的发展展过程。需要牢固掌握的的:掌握SQL语言的特点点、SQL语言与非关关系模型数

5、据据语言的不同同,从而体会会SQL语言之所以以能够为用户户和业界所接接受并成为国国际标准的原原因;体会面面向过程的语语言和SQL语言的区别别和优点;体体会关系数据据库系统为数数据库应用系系统的开发提提供良好的环环境、减轻用用户负担、提提高用户生产产率的原因。需要举一反三的的:熟练而正正确的使用SQL语言完成对数数据库的查询询、插入、删删除、更新操操作,特别是是各种各样的的查询,掌握握SQL语言强大的的查询功能。难点:本章的难难点在于用SQL语言正确的的完成复杂查查询。因此在在教学过程中中一定求学生生多加练习,要要在某一个RDBMS产品上进行行实际运行,检检查查询的结结果是否正确确。第四章 关系

6、统统及其查询优优化 (一)课程内容容1、关系系统2、关系数据库库系统查询优优化(二)学习目的的和要求为了提高关系数数据库的系统统执行效率,RDBMS必须进行查查询优化;由由于关系查询询语言具有较较高的语义层层次,使RDBMS可以进行查查询优化。这这就是RDBMS查询优化的的的必要性和可可能性。需要了解的:关关系系统的定定义和分类;全关系系统统的十二条准准则。需要牢固掌握的的:最小关系系的系统、关关系上的完备备的系统和全全关系型的关关系系统等基基本概念;什什么是关系系系统的查询优优化。需要举一反三的的:能够画一一个查询的语语法树以及优优化后的语法法树难点:本章的难难点在于优化化算法,包括括代数优

7、化算算法和物理优优化算法。第五章 关系数数据理论 (一)课程内容容1、基本概念 2、范式 3、关系模式的的规范化 (二)学习目的的和要求需要了解的:什什么是一个“不好”的数据库模模式;什么是是模式的插入入异常和删除除异常;规范范化理论的重重要意义。需要牢固掌握的的:关系的形形式化定义;数据依赖的的基本概念、范范式的概念;从1NF到4NF的定义;规规范化的含义义和作用。需要举一反三的的:四个范式式的理解与应应用,各个级级别范式中存存在的问题和和解决方法;能够根据应应用语义,完完整地写出关关系模式的数数据依赖集合合,并能根据据数据依赖分分析某一个关关系模式属于于第几范式。难点:各个级别别范式的关系

8、系及其证明。第六章 数据库库设计 (一)课程内容容1、数据库设计计概述 2、需求分析 3、概念结构设设计 4、逻辑结构设设计5、数据库的物物理设计6、数据库实施施和维护 7、数据库的运运行和维护(二)学习目的的和要求本章讲解数据库库设计方法和和技术,内容容的实践性较较强。需要了解的:数数据库设计的的特点;数据据库物理设计计的内容和评评价;数据库库的实施和维维护。需要牢固掌握的的:数据库设设计的基本步步骤;数据库库设计过程中中数据字典的的内容;数据据库设计各个个阶段的具体体设计内容提提、设计描述述、设计方法法等。需要举一反三的的:E-R图的设计;E-R图向关系模模型的转换。难点:技术上的的难点是

9、E-R图的设计,数数据模型的优优化。真正的的难点是理论论与实际结合合。第七章 数据库库恢复技术(一)课程内容容1、事务处理2、恢复策略3、数据库镜像像(二)学习目的的和要求需要了解的:什什么是数据库库一致状态。数数据库运行中中可能产生的的故障类型,他他们如何影响响事务的正常常执行,如何何破坏数据库库数据。数据据转储的概念念及分类。什什么是数据库库镜像功能。需要牢固掌握的的:事务的基基本概念和事事务的ACID性质。数据据库恢复的实实现技术。日志文件的内容容及作用。登登记日志文件件所要遵循的的原则。具有有检查点的恢恢复技术。需要举一反三的的:恢复的基基本原理,针针对不同的故故障的恢复策策略和方法。

10、难点:日志文件件的使用,系系统故障恢复复策略。第八章 并发控控制技术(一)课程内容容1、单用户和多多用户数据库库系统(要求求达到“理解”层次)2、并发控制的的必要性(要要求达到“理解”层次)3、基于锁的并并发控制协议议(要求达到到“理解”层次)4、活锁和死锁锁(要求达到到“理解”层次)5、并发调度的的可串性(要要求达到“理解”层次)6、两段锁协议议(要求达到到“认识”层次)7、封锁的粒度度(要求达到到“认识”层次)(二)学习目的的和要求并发控制机制的的正确性和高高效性是衡量量一个DBMS性能的重要要标志之一。需要了解的:数数据库并发控控制技术的必必要性,活锁锁死锁的概念念。需要牢固掌握的的:并

11、发操作作可能产生数数据不一致性性的情况及其其确切含义;封锁的类型型;不同封锁锁类型的性质质和定义,相相关的相容控控制矩阵;封封锁协议的概概念;封锁粒粒度的概念;多粒度封锁锁方法;多粒粒度封锁协议议的相容控制制矩阵。第九章 数据库库的安全与保保护 (一)课程内容容1、安全性概述述 (要求达到“理解”层次)2、数据库安全全控制 (要求达到“理解”层次)3、统计数据库库安全性 (要求达到“认识”层次)4、Oraclle数据库安全全性 (要求达到“认识”层次)(二)学习目的的和要求数据库安全性问问题和计算机机系统的安全全性是紧密联联系的,计算算机系统的安安全性问题可可分技术安全全类、管理安安全类和政策

12、策法律类三大大类安全性问问题。我们讨讨论数据库的的安全性,讨讨论数据库技技术安全类问问题,即从技技术上如何保保证数据库系系统的安全性性。1、要了解的:什么是计算算机系统安性性问题;什么么是数据库的的安全性问题题;统计数据据库的安全性性问题。2、需要牢固掌掌握的:TDI/TTCSEC标准的主要要内容;C2级DBMS、B1级DBMS的主要特征征;实现数据据库安全性控控制常用方法法和技术有哪哪些;数据库库中的自主存存取控制方法法和强制存取取控制方法。3、需要举一反反三的:使用用SQL语言中的GRANT语句和REVOKKE语句来实现现自主存取控控制。4、难点:MAAC机制中确定定主体能否存存取客体的存

13、存取规则,读读者理解并掌掌握存取规则则为什么要这这样规定,特特别是规则(2)。第十章 数据库库的完整性(一)课程内容容整性约束条件整性控制Oracle的的完整性(二)学习目的的和要求第十一章数据库库技术新进展展 (一)课程内容容1、数据库技术术发展概述 2、数据模型及及数据库系统统的发展 3、数据库技术术与其它相关关技术相结合合面向应用领域的的数据库新技技术(二)学习目的的和要求了解当数据库技技术的进展,研研究数据库发发展的动向,分分析各种新型型数据库的特特点,对数据据库技术的研研究和应用具具有重大意义义,本章以数数据模型、数数据库应用、数数据库管理系系统开发技术术三个方面为为主线概述数数据库

14、发展历历程,展示数数据库学科在在理论、应用用和系统开发发等研究和应应用领域的主主要内容和发发展方向,目目的在于提供供一个宏观的的、总体的数数据库学科视视图,使读者者即能了解数数据库的新进进展又能了解解数据库技术术的来龙去脉脉;即能了解解新的数据库库分支的基础础,又能了解解这些分支之之间的相互联联系。三、授课计划周次章节讲授内容11绪论22关系数据库2.1 2.433SQL语言3.1 3.4433.53.66视图564数据库安全性44.14.3754数据库安全性性4.44.7 5 数据库完整整性 5.15.3865 数据库完整整性 5.4 6关系数据理理论96627 6.3101177.1数据库

15、设设计概述,7.2需求分析,7.3概念设计1277.3.4,77.4逻辑结构设设计,7.5 , 7.61388.1嵌入式SSQL 8.2储存过程148、98.3 ODBBC编程 9.1关系查询处处理步骤 关系查询处处理和查询优优化151010数据库恢复复技术,111,112161111.3111.61766.数据库公理理系统18复习四、实践课程拟拟达到目标、技技能,组织形形式(1)、掌握数数据库系统的的基本原理,掌掌握数据库的的实现技术(2)、掌握并并能使用5个范式设计计数据库(3)、掌握数数据库的完整整性、安全及及并发控制等等技术(4)、了解最最新的数据库库技术五、考核方式(考考核组成、方方法、内容)课程考核办法 期末考试 笔试 闭卷(1).本课程程考试分为期期末和平时两两部分。期末末采用闭卷方方式,时间为为120分钟,占总总成绩的80%左右;平时时成绩以出勤勤率和作业记记录为占20%左右。 (2).本本大纲各章所所规定的基本本要求,知识识点及知识点点下的知识细细目,都属于于期末考试的的内容。考试试命题覆盖各各章,并适当当突出重点,加加大重点内容容的覆盖密度度。 (3).本本课程在期末末考试试卷中中对不能力层层次的要求的的分数比例大大致为:“识记”占20%,“领会”占30%,“简单应用”占30%,“综合应用”占20%。 (4).要要合理安排试试题的

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论